Hotel Royal
"Hotel Royal is a small and quaint hotel in downtown Long Beach. It takes about 40 minutes to walk to the shoreline drive to the lighthouse and the Pike outlets. I had an exceedingly pleasant stay at Hotel Royal. The staff, articulately Mario and Jose, were accommodating. There is hot water all day and I really appreciated that. Also free coffee in the morning. It is close to all kinds of good restaurants, and I had no trouble carrying on with all kinds of fun andbusiness."

Fairmont Breakers Long Beach
"This hotel is new and has newer facilities, but the front desk is annoyingly overcharging. Ctrip already collects all the taxes and fees, but they'll charge you again if you're not careful. I was also charged $127 in the early morning. When I asked them, they said it was a system error and would be returned at checkout, but it never was. So, be careful with pre-authorizations and read your bill carefully."

Long Beach Travel Information
Power Plug & Voltage
120V/Type A/B
Exchange Rate
1 CAD ≈ 0.71 USD
Local Payment
Cards/ApplePay/Cash
Connectivity
Verizon/AT&T/T-Mobile
